How do I move Iphoto albums to Seagate Backup Plus

Hello all,


I bought the Seagate Backup Pus I was told it works well with mac and pc. I was able to move folders of photos that were on my pc and USB drives easily to the seagate, but I cannot figure out how to the albums or events I have on iphoto. I keep getting the "unable to create / Volumes/ Seagate Backup Plus" message when I try to export the album. I have read and searched but my limited knowledge on this has been stretched. I am just trying to clear up some space on my mac.


Mac OS X Version 10.6.8


Thanks in advance for any light on this issue.

YOu can not have the iPhoto library on a PC formatted drive. The iPhoto library must only be on a volume formatted Mac OS extended (journaled). If you want your iPhoto library on an external drive the drive must be correctly formatted. You can get a different drive or reformat this one using disk utility. Reformatting totally erases the drive and a PC can not use a drive formatted fir Mac without special third party software
